Overview

Youth Comprehensive Risk Assessment: A Clinically Tested Approach for Helping Professionals presents a complete youth risk assessment and treatment program based on Dr. Ken Coll's 20 plus years of research on assessing and treating at-risk youth. In this book, helping professionals will find not only a wide range of succinct and easy-to-use assessments, but also proven helpful, highly specific approaches and treatment strategies. Case studies and intervention techniques show professionals-from therapists and social workers to teachers and nurses-how they can help struggling youth find motivation to work on their concerns. This book also offers professionals a menu of assessment surveys and action strategies so that they can develop a plan that best fits the needs of particular youth and their families.

About the Author

Kenneth M. Coll, PhD, is a professor in counseling at the University of Nevada, Reno. He is a Licensed Professional Counselor (clinical), Master Addictions Counselor, and has been awarded Researcher of the Year at two different universities. He also has recently served on the Governor’s Behavioral Health Transformation Task Force.
